Frequently Asked Questions about Dover Estates
What type of rentals are currently available in Dover Estates?
There are currently 45 Apartments for Rent in Dover Estates, FL with pricing that ranges from $895 to $22,000. There are also 54 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Dover Estates ranging from $1,200 to $4,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Dover Estates?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Dover Estates ranges from $1,200 to $4,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,250.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Dover Estates?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Dover Estates range from $1,648 to $22,000,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,695 to $3,490.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,100 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,700.
